如何解決vue.js數據渲染成功仍報錯的問題-創新互聯

創新互聯公司主營長治網站建設的網絡公司,主營網站建設方案,app軟件定制開發,長治h5微信小程序開發搭建,長治網站營銷推廣歡迎長治等地區企業咨詢

小編給大家分享一下如何解決vue.js數據渲染成功仍報錯的問題,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!

最近在做一個vue項目,用的是官方推薦的axios請求數據,數據結構是一級對象嵌套二級對象,發現一級對象數據渲染不報錯,二級數據渲染報錯。很是郁悶!data函數如下

 export default {
  name: 'hello',
  data() {
   return {
    card:{} 

   }
  }
  }

返回的數據如下:

{
 "object":{
  "subObject":"123",
  ...
 }
}

報錯的原因是在data函數return的card里沒有二級對象.所以會報錯;

解決辦法是:

export default {
  name: 'detail',
  data() {
   return {
    loading: false,
    card:{},
   }
  },
  created() {
   this.fetchData();
  },
   methods: {
   fetchData() {
   this.loading = true;
   let that=this;
    this.ajax.get(url, { params: { id: "yourId" } })
     .then(function (response) {
      that.loading = false;
     }, function (error) {
      console.log(error);
     })

   }
  }

然后在html中加上下面這句:

<template>
 <div v-if="!loading">
 <!----你的html代碼------>
 </div>
</template>

然后就不會報錯了!希望對你有幫助!~溜了~~~

拓展知識:解決Vue組件頁面渲染正常對象報錯undefined的問題

首先,頁面代碼:{{options.fileList[0].fullPath}},

渲染結果:如何解決vue.js數據渲染成功仍報錯的問題(渲染成功),

但是控制臺依然報錯:如何解決vue.js數據渲染成功仍報錯的問題

如果有跟我遇到同樣問題的朋友一定跟我一樣,心里一萬只草泥馬飄過,都顯示正常了,你TM的還給我報錯,這我就忍不了了,首先我在頁面節點上直接打印,OK,沒有問題,能完美的打印出來,然后換了個思路,在mounted里面看看什么情況呢,功夫不負有心人,如何解決vue.js數據渲染成功仍報錯的問題 ,mounted里面打印出來是個空的數組,那么我應該就知道什么問題了,應該是頁面加載的時候,數據還沒有傳過來,但是這時候我們已經開始在使用了,所以會報undefined的錯誤,當數據的值傳過來的時候,頁面找到這個數據,并渲染上去,所以我看到的頁面又是正常了,所以這樣的問題應該怎么解決呢?

答案也很簡單,在你渲染的節點加個判斷就好了, 如何解決vue.js數據渲染成功仍報錯的問題 ,這樣的話當發現它為undefined的時候就不會去讀取數據,等有數據的時候再去讀取,這樣的話,就不會出現undefined的錯誤了。

以上是“如何解決vue.js數據渲染成功仍報錯的問題”這篇文章的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注創新互聯行業資訊頻道!

本文名稱:如何解決vue.js數據渲染成功仍報錯的問題-創新互聯
文章出自:http://m.kartarina.com/article10/cddgdo.html

成都網站建設公司_創新互聯,為您提供微信公眾號網頁設計公司全網營銷推廣品牌網站設計ChatGPT虛擬主機

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都定制網站網頁設計
主站蜘蛛池模板: 国产成人无码AV一区二区| 亚洲精品久久无码| av无码a在线观看| 日韩精品无码免费专区午夜不卡| 中文精品无码中文字幕无码专区| 无码av免费一区二区三区试看| 亚洲av无码专区首页| 亚洲国产AV无码专区亚洲AV| 国产精品亚洲专区无码唯爱网| 无码人妻丰满熟妇区五十路百度| 无码色偷偷亚洲国内自拍| 久久精品国产亚洲AV无码娇色 | 色综合久久久无码中文字幕| 亚洲国产精品无码久久九九| 中文字幕日产无码| 亚洲av日韩av无码| 亚洲AV中文无码乱人伦| 中文字幕人成无码免费视频| 亚洲AV人无码综合在线观看| 熟妇人妻中文av无码| 亚洲一级Av无码毛片久久精品| 亚洲午夜无码久久久久小说 | 国产成年无码久久久免费| 亚洲精品无码专区在线| 无码中文字幕乱在线观看| 中文字幕丰满伦子无码| 国产精品va无码二区| 免费无码AV片在线观看软件| 一本无码人妻在中文字幕免费 | 无码狠狠躁久久久久久久| 无码人妻久久久一区二区三区| 一本色道无码不卡在线观看| 亚洲国产综合无码一区二区二三区| 无码精品国产va在线观看dvd| 亚洲Aⅴ在线无码播放毛片一线天| 亚洲日韩国产二区无码| 久久人午夜亚洲精品无码区| 无码不卡亚洲成?人片| 国产AV无码专区亚洲AV琪琪 | 亚洲ⅴ国产v天堂a无码二区| 亚洲AV无码国产在丝袜线观看|